Cost to Own a Home in Dyersburg, Tennessee
A $171,000 home here costs
$1,419per month, all in — with 20% down at today's 6.66% 30-year fixed rate.
A standard mortgage calculator would have told you $879. The real number is $540 higher every month — 61% more than the payment most buyers budget for.

The weather behind that power bill
Dyersburg sits in Dyer County, which averages a high of 90.1°F in its hottest month and a low of 29.2°F in its coldest, with 53.25" of precipitation a year and 31% of it in a single three-month stretch. That climate drives 1,830 cooling and 3,585 heating degree days, which is what sets the $130 electricity line above.

Common questions
How much does it cost to own a home in Dyersburg?
A $171,000 home in Dyersburg, Tennessee costs approximately $1,419 per month with 20% down at 6.66%. That is $879 principal and interest, $127 property tax, $72 homeowners insurance, $198 utilities and $143 set aside for maintenance.
What is the property tax rate in Dyersburg?
Dyersburg has an effective property tax rate of 0.891%, based on a median home value of $170,900 and median real estate taxes of $1,523. That is higher than the Dyer County average of 0.606%.
What is the average home price in Dyersburg?
The median owner-occupied home value in Dyersburg, Tennessee is $170,900, against $159,500 across Dyer County.
Is it cheaper to rent or buy in Dyersburg?
Median gross rent in Dyersburg is $759 a month, against $1,419 to own the median home all in. Renting costs less month to month here, though renting builds no equity.
Sources & methodology
- Median home value, real estate taxes, gross rent and population for Dyersburg — US Census Bureau, American Community Survey ACS 2023 5-Year, place-level tables.
- Homeowners insurance — NAIC average premium for Tennessee.
- Electricity price — EIA Electric Power Monthly Table 5.6.A.
- Mortgage rate — Freddie Mac PMMS, refreshed weekly.
- Maintenance (1%/yr) and water and sewer ($68/mo) are national estimates. Every assumption above is editable.
